diff options
| author | Daniel Weipert <git@mail.dweipert.de> | 2025-12-13 16:27:53 +0100 |
|---|---|---|
| committer | Daniel Weipert <git@mail.dweipert.de> | 2025-12-13 16:27:53 +0100 |
| commit | 2386148b8f048ba40d9f26cc97898bdcdc778ea2 (patch) | |
| tree | 48ca45de3dc6133cb0225eba8c5917f813082b2b /matrix-specification/Data/Room | |
| parent | b19a8f63ad727a3633885d3f2b81edf8181a53b9 (diff) | |
Diffstat (limited to 'matrix-specification/Data/Room')
6 files changed, 6 insertions, 6 deletions
diff --git a/matrix-specification/Data/Room/JoinedRoom.php b/matrix-specification/Data/Room/JoinedRoom.php index 89f64b9..0057071 100644 --- a/matrix-specification/Data/Room/JoinedRoom.php +++ b/matrix-specification/Data/Room/JoinedRoom.php @@ -32,6 +32,6 @@ class JoinedRoom implements \JsonSerializable "timeline" => $this->timeline, "unread_notifications" => $this->unreadNotifications, "unreadThreadNotifications" => $this->unreadThreadNotifications, - ], "is_null"); + ], fn ($value) => ! is_null($value)); } } diff --git a/matrix-specification/Data/Room/LeftRoom.php b/matrix-specification/Data/Room/LeftRoom.php index 18e97b5..64b9462 100644 --- a/matrix-specification/Data/Room/LeftRoom.php +++ b/matrix-specification/Data/Room/LeftRoom.php @@ -25,6 +25,6 @@ class LeftRoom implements \JsonSerializable "state" => $this->state, "state_after" => $this->stateAfter, "timeline" => $this->timeline, - ], "is_null"); + ], fn ($value) => ! is_null($value)); } } diff --git a/matrix-specification/Data/Room/RoomSummary.php b/matrix-specification/Data/Room/RoomSummary.php index 91d170f..5ac86a8 100644 --- a/matrix-specification/Data/Room/RoomSummary.php +++ b/matrix-specification/Data/Room/RoomSummary.php @@ -20,6 +20,6 @@ class RoomSummary implements \JsonSerializable "m.heroes" => $this->heroes, "m.invited_member_count" => $this->invitedMemberCount, "m.joined_member_count" => $this->joinedMemberCount, - ], "is_null"); + ], fn ($value) => ! is_null($value)); } } diff --git a/matrix-specification/Data/Room/ThreadNotificationCounts.php b/matrix-specification/Data/Room/ThreadNotificationCounts.php index 346aeb3..602de61 100644 --- a/matrix-specification/Data/Room/ThreadNotificationCounts.php +++ b/matrix-specification/Data/Room/ThreadNotificationCounts.php @@ -15,6 +15,6 @@ class ThreadNotificationCounts implements \JsonSerializable return array_filter([ "highlight_count" => $this->highlightCount, "notification_count" => $this->notificationCount, - ], "is_null"); + ], fn ($value) => ! is_null($value)); } } diff --git a/matrix-specification/Data/Room/Timeline.php b/matrix-specification/Data/Room/Timeline.php index cc88472..8d70ddd 100644 --- a/matrix-specification/Data/Room/Timeline.php +++ b/matrix-specification/Data/Room/Timeline.php @@ -22,6 +22,6 @@ class Timeline implements \JsonSerializable "events" => $this->events, "limited" => $this->limited, "prev_batch" => $this->previousBatch, - ], "is_null"); + ], fn ($value) => ! is_null($value)); } } diff --git a/matrix-specification/Data/Room/UnreadNotificationCounts.php b/matrix-specification/Data/Room/UnreadNotificationCounts.php index d2600e6..f00a6a5 100644 --- a/matrix-specification/Data/Room/UnreadNotificationCounts.php +++ b/matrix-specification/Data/Room/UnreadNotificationCounts.php @@ -15,6 +15,6 @@ class UnreadNotificationCounts implements \JsonSerializable return array_filter([ "highlight_count" => $this->highlightCount, "notification_count" => $this->notificationCount, - ], "is_null"); + ], fn ($value) => ! is_null($value)); } } |
